Instant equity purchase? Need advice

Kevin Kanavaloff
  • New to Real Estate
  • Jacksonville, Sneads Ferry
Posted

I met this older woman selling her property. She has it for sale by owner as she doesn’t want to work with an agent. I have a good relationship with her and she knows my wife and I really love her home. She had her home appraised for 275k and she is willing to sell it to us for 235k as she wants to sell it quickly to be able to get to her husband who had to move for medical reasons. They already have another owned home they are moving to across the country and will owner finance this one for us as well as leave it furnished. I love the thought of the instant 40k equity on the home the only thing that confuses me is the couple comps I was able to find all were sold around 230k about a year ago. Also all the active listings in that neighborhood are about 20k-40k less expensive than her appraisal. Do I value her home based on the comps or the appraisal she was given? I am a beginner investor so any input in appreciated.
